Algebra 2 typically focuses on solving quadratic equations, functions, and graphing, while Algebra 3 introduces more advanced topics such as polynomial equations, rational expressions, and complex numbers.

Algebra 3 has a wide range of applications, including physics, engineering, economics, computer science, and environmental science. It's used to model complex systems, analyze data, and optimize solutions to real-world problems.

To succeed in Algebra 3, it's essential to have a strong foundation in algebraic concepts, including equations, functions, and graphing. A good understanding of mathematical reasoning and problem-solving skills is also crucial.
